### Haspengouwse Wine - Flanders, Belgium
The Haspengouwse Wine Appellation, located in the picturesque region of Flanders, Belgium, is a renowned AOC (Appellation d'Origine Contrôlée) known for its high-quality wines. This wine region enjoys a temperate climate ideal for the cultivation of various grape varieties such as Chardonnay, Pinot Noir, and Müller-Thurgau.
The rich clay-limestone soils of Haspengouw provide optimal growing conditions, allowing local winemakers to produce distinctively aromatic and well-balanced wines. On tasting, the white wines present floral and fruity notes, while the reds are distinguished by their elegant structure and ripe red fruit aromas.
